Overview
Worked as a full-stack developer on the RED E Charge ecosystem—a comprehensive EV charging network platform providing software and infrastructure for electric vehicle charging stations, management tools, and driver services across a growing public charging network.
Key Achievements
- Built and maintained major application components across frontend, backend, and cloud layers using React, Next.js, Node.js, and NestJS
- Implemented end-to-end features including UI screens, backend REST/GraphQL APIs, authentication flows, and responsive user experiences
- Designed and developed real-time dashboard interfaces for charger status, station analytics, and fleet operations
- Collaborated on OCPP 1.6 integration for EV charging station communication — enabling protocol-compliant messaging between chargers and central management systems to support remote control, session status, and telemetry data exchange
- Worked with cloud environments to deploy and manage application services ensuring scalability, uptime, and seamless delivery
- Integrated with external systems and APIs (including OCPP compatible services and third-party tools) to expand platform capabilities
- Contributed to feature design, code reviews, and performance optimization, driving product quality and maintainability
- Enabled end-to-end charging ecosystem functionality supporting drivers, station owners, and business operators
- Improved charger monitoring, control, and reporting through intuitive dashboards
- Strengthened platform reliability and cross-stack integrations essential for EV infrastructure operations
